Damn, that reminds me of an original idea they had for the Japan Pavilion at EPCOT.

Riding a Bullet Train through the countryside, with multi-screen projections.

(See below)

 

Or it could be a trackless vehicle ride system too, since Disney's getting

so good at using it lately, for large scale attractions. (See Galaxy's Edge & Beauty/Beast)

JapanBulletTrain.jpg.eeecba3b5e5a7e2c2e9c60e089a1c606.jpg

Bullet Train "interior" with surrounding screen tech.

JapanBulletTrain02.png.e229b9882b16944355b0352132ba1de3.png

Blue Sky plans for EPCOT Japan Pavilion with Bullet Train "Ride". c.1975 Disney

From June 3-9, they're celebrating Donald Duck's 85th Birthday at Shanghai Disneyland!

http://www.tdrexplorer.com has posted a little article about the one week celebration which

includes special decorations, as well as souvenirs and food for the occasion.
